Cortical Projections

Descending axons from motor areas of the cerebral cortex travel through the posterior limb of the internal capsule. You will be tracing the course of the motor corticofugal fibers from the cerebral cortex to the midbrain.

The corticofugal fibers originate from layer V, the internal pyramidal layer of the cerebral cortex. They form a continuous pathway from the cortex, through the basal ganglia and diencephalon (identifiable as the internal capsule), through the brain stem (identifiable as the cerebral peduncles of the midbrain and the pyramids of the medulla) and down to the spinal cord.
